Perbandingan Manajemen Bandwidth Menggunakan Metode Per Connection Queue (Pcq) Dan Hierarchical Token Bucket (Htb) Pada Router Mikrotik (Studi Kasus Gadoca Cafe)
ABSTRACT
The advancement of technology, particularly internet technology, has
accelerated throughout time. Various elements of the field have benefited from the
internet, including business aspects such as this café, which has been impeded by
the pandemic. As a result, internet network management in the form of bandwidth
that is evenly given to each connected user is required at the café. On the Mikrotik
router at Gadoca Cafe, this research examines bandwidth control utilizing a queue
tree with the PCQ (Per Connection Queue) and HTB (Hierarchical Token Bucket)
approaches. The Winbox application and the proxy router tool RB750 gr3 are used
in this bandwidth management operation. Using wireshark software, he also
examines the network's quality based on the value of QoS (Quality of Service), such
as throughput, delay, jitter, and packet loss. According to the findings, the value of
bandwidth management using the HTB approach outperformed all other areas of
QoS, with an average throughput of 348.25 bps, an average delay of 2.87 ms, an
average jitter value of 2.88 ms, and a packet loss rate of 2.496 percent.
Keywords: Bandwidth Management, PCQ, HTB, QoS, Wiresharks
